    About the Position

    The Hospice medical social worker is responsible for the implementation of standards of care for medical social

    work services and as defined by the state Medical Social Work Practice Act.

    Qualifications

    We’re seeking a flexible, self-motivated individual with:

    Graduate of a bachelor’s program in social work accredited by the Council on Social Work Education. May also have a master’s or doctoral degree in social work.

    Minimum of one (1) year's experience in health care.

    Experience in hospice care preferred.

    Demonstrates excellent verbal and written communication, and organization skills.

    Possesses and maintains current CPR certification.

    Licensed driver with automobile that is in good working order and insured in accordance with the organization requirements.

    Awareness of hospice and the social aspects of sickness, loss and mortality, as well as knowledge of chronically sick people.

    Capacity to utilize knowledge of the special requirements of hospice patients and family members.

    Essential Functions:

    Assesses the psychosocial status of patients related to the patient's illness and environment and communicates findings to the registered nurse.

    Carries out social evaluations and plans intervention based on evaluation findings.

    Maintains clinical records on all patients referred to social work.

    Prepares clinical and progress notes.

    Provides information and referral services for organization patients and families/caregivers regarding practical and environmental needs.

    Provides information to parents or families/caregivers and community agencies.

    Serves as liaison between parents or families/caregivers and community agencies.

    Maintains collaborative relationships with organization personnel to support patient care.

    Maintains and develops contracts with public and private agencies as resources for patient and organization personnel.

    Participates in the development of the total plan of care and case conferences as required.

    Assists the physician and other team members in understanding significant social and emotional factors related to health problems.

    Participates in discharge planning.

    Other dues as delegated by the Clinical Director/Supervisor.

    Advise patients and their relatives in making health care decisions following their objectives.

    Contact local services to aid the patient and their families with final requests.

    Aid with funeral preparation.

    Identify a patient’s religious and psychological needs and provide appropriate assistance if needed.

    Assist the patient's family with the necessary arrangement and paperwork after death occurs.

    Identify the other needs of the patient and support their circle and assist as their need.

    Compassionate Care was established in 2003 in Fresno County and has grown into Central California's largest home health agency. The healthcare company has expanded its locations and services, replicating its unique formula throughout the Greater Central Valley. Compassionate Care provides in-home medical, rehabilitative and support services by seasoned professionals with comprehensive clinical training and robust hospitality experience. In July of 2020 the organization officially began its venture into Hospice, further vertically integrating services while always prioritizing their patients' continuum of care.
